titleOfInvention | A kind of ultra-dumb high anti-scratch PU toner main agent and preparation method thereof |
abstract | The invention belongs to the technical field of toners, and provides an ultra-dumb and high-scratch-resistance PU toner main agent and a preparation method thereof. According to the mass ratio of 2:1:0.2~0.6; the raw materials of component A include: alkyd resin A, alkyd resin B, dispersant, n-butyl acetate, propylene glycol methyl ether acetate, matting powder, silica package Coating wax powder, metallocene-based polypropylene micropowder wax, superfine calcium carbonate, defoamer, anti-settling agent A, anti-settling agent B and leveling agent; the raw materials of component B include: TDI trimer, HDI plus The finished product, n-butyl acetate, propylene glycol methyl ether acetate and dehydrating agent; the raw materials of component C include: butyl acetate, propylene glycol methyl ether acetate and ethyl acetate. The ultra-matte and high-scratch-resistance PU toner main agent can not only achieve a full-matte effect close to the skin with a glossiness of solid-color furniture below 3°, but also maintain its scratch-resistance requirements and the advantages of convenient on-site construction. |
